A member asked:

Is it possible to have the flu even if u don't have the usual symptoms like sneezing coughing & sore throat?

2 doctors weighed in across 2 answers

Yes: Flu symptoms may vary from minimal to full blown (primarily fever, headache, body aches, cough and less common - sneezing, nasal drainage etc.). Some people whose immune system is strong enough to fight the virus off may have no symptoms or short lived ones not attributing those to the flu and yet they are just as contagious.

Maybe...: Flu symptoms include upper respiratory symptoms, fever, body aches, headache but you could have the flu and not have all these symptoms. If none of these are present, it is unlikely to be flu.
